Output 65d95c0f29a5f73bb42294f99e23cac72fb2f239f8a5c1b95b1510b004460216:22

value
670397786
script pubkey
OP_0 OP_PUSHBYTES_32 78dc2ed598b12650808960b393f3b11685364d11a0c2c5be188204e258119c4f
address
bc1q0rwza4vckyn9pqyfvzee8ua3z6znvng35rpvt0scsgzwykq3n38se0jv30
transaction
65d95c0f29a5f73bb42294f99e23cac72fb2f239f8a5c1b95b1510b004460216
spent
true